X - THE U.S. GOVERNMENT SEEKS TO LEASE APPROXIMATELY 1,667 ANSI/BOMA OFFICE AREA SQUARE FEET OF OFFICE AND HANGAR SPACE IN McALLEN, TX (8TX3281)________________________________________
State: Texas
City: McAllen
Delineated Area: North: I-2
East: Hwy 336
South: W. Military Highway
West: Hwy 115
Office Minimum Sq. Ft. (ABOA): 1,667 ABOA SF
Office Maximum Sq. Ft. (ABOA): 1,667 ABOA SF
Parking Spaces (Total): 2
Parking Spaces (Surface):
Parking Spaces (Structured):
Parking Spaces (Reserved): 2 spaces adjacent to the building.
Full Term: 10 Years
Firm Term: 5 Years
Option Term: N/A
Additional Requirements: The Agency requires 200 ANSI/BOMA Office Area SF of office and 217 workshop and related space, and 1,250 ANSI/BOMA Office Area SF of hangar space. Office and hangar space must be contiguous.

The U.S. Government currently occupies office, hangar and related space in a building under lease in McAllen, Texas that will be expiring. The Government is considering alternative space if economically advantageous. In making this determination, the Government, will consider, among other things, the availability of alternative space that potentially can satisfy the Government's requirements, as well as costs likely to be incurred through relocating, such as physical move costs, replication of tenant improvements and telecommunication infrastructure, and non-productive agency downtime.
Offered space must meet Government requirements for fire safety, accessibility, seismic and sustainability standards per the terms of the Lease. A fully serviced lease is required. Offered space shall not be in the 100 year flood plain.

Expressions of interest must include the following information:
1. Building name and address and location of the available space within the building
2. Rentable square feet available, and expected rental rate per rentable square foot, fully serviced
3. ABOA square feet to be offered, and expected rental rate per ABOA square foot, fully service. Indicate whether the quoted rental rate includes an amount for tenant improvements and state the amount, if any.
4. Date of space availability
5. Building ownership information, and/or evidence of authority to represent owner.
6. Amount of parking available on-site and its cost. Include whether expected rental rate includes the cost of the required Government parking (if any)
7. Energy efficiency and renewable energy features existing within the building
8. List of building services provided
9. Building, space, and parking accessibility in compliance with ABAAS.
10. Building, space, and parking compliance with fire and life safety and seismic requirements.
11. Building, space, and parking compliance with ISC and Publication 64 security standards.
